Union
College is a fantastic school. I went to a really
large high school so I decided to go out on
a limb and try something different for college. So, I
settled on Union and it was one of the best
decisions I've ever made. I absolutely loved it there. The
faculty are fantastic and (overly) approachable. They all have open
office hours several times a week and its really not
uncommon for a class to be invited over for dinner
or to grab a cup of coffee with professors in
the Campus Center. There are tons of things to do
on campus (sports, intramurals, clubs, greek life, Minerva Houses, etc)
and most most students are very approachable and friendly. Everyone
finds their niche and something that interests them. Since its
a small liberal arts school, its a nice community to
receive an education in and everyone I know loved it
there.
